Summary

GOOD SAMARITAN REGIONAL MEDICAL CENTER has accumulated 12 OSHA violations across 7 inspections over 31 years of recorded history, with $910 in total assessed penalties.

The establishment sits in the 65th percentile for violations within its industry-state peer group of 134 employers. Inspection frequency runs at the 73rd percentile. The most recent enforcement activity was recorded 18 years ago.

Federal records were found in 2 of 15 sources. Sources without matching records returned empty for this establishment.

National Labor Relations Board — unfair labor practice charges and union representation cases. The NLRB records cases at the company/regional level (no worksite address), so these are matched by company name and state and may span other GOOD SAMARITAN REGIONAL MEDICAL CENTER locations in the same state.

NLRB cases

National Labor Relations Board cases involving this employer. Includes unfair labor practice (ULP) filings and representation election proceedings. NLRB enforcement is process-driven; no per-case monetary penalty is assessed (remedies are case-by-case backpay orders, posting requirements, election re-runs, etc.). 5 cases · 4 ULP · 1 representation
